Pressure which favours filtration and one which opposes filtration of blood are .... and ..... respectively

A

Capsular hydrostatic pressure and glomerular osmotic pressure

B

Glomerular hydrostatic pressure and glomerular osmotic pressure

C

Glomerular osmotic pressure and glomerular hydrostatic pressure

D

Glomerular osmotic pressure and arterial pressure

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To answer the question regarding the pressures that favor and oppose the filtration of blood, we can follow these steps: 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ding Filtration in the Kidneys**: - The first step in urine formation is the filtration of blood, which occurs in the glomerulus, a network of capillaries in the nephron. 2. **Identifying the Types of Pressure**: - There are two main types of pressure involved in the filtration process: - **Pressure that favors filtration**: This is the pressure that pushes fluid from the blood into the renal tubules. - **Pressure that opposes filtration**: This is the pressure that resists the movement of fluid from the blood into the renal tubules. 3. **Determining the Favorable Pressure**: - The pressure that favors filtration is known as **glomerular hydrostatic pressure**. This pressure is generated by the blood pressure in the glomerular capillaries and is crucial for the filtration process. 4. **Determining the Opposing Pressure**: - The pressure that opposes filtration is known as **glomerular osmotic pressure**. This pressure is due to the presence of proteins in the blood plasma, which attracts water back into the capillaries, opposing the filtration process. 5. **Final Answer**: - Therefore, the pressure that favors filtration is **glomerular hydrostatic pressure**, and the pressure that opposes filtration is **glomerular osmotic pressure**. ### Summary: The pressures that favor and oppose the filtration of blood are **glomerular hydrostatic pressure** and **glomerular osmotic pressure**, respectively. ---
